Radio Static Suppression
Just installed an under dash FM converter....which runs through the stock AM radio in my 61......
Plays well in the accessory position.....but lots of interference when engine is running...in FM mode Engine is dead stock other and addition of an externally regulated alternator. I obviously require some sort of static filter/suppression... Have some 60's and 70's GM parts cars here.....that I could rob something from... Any input is appreciated.. |
